Nutrium 5 features
Codegres.org 4 features
  • Comprehensive Nutritional Analysis
    Nutrium offers detailed nutritional analysis, allowing dietitians and nutritionists to provide more accurate meal plans.
  • Client Communication
    The platform facilitates easy communication between nutritionists and their clients, improving engagement and support.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    Nutrium's interface is intuitive and easy to navigate, which helps professionals efficiently manage their practice.
  • Recipe and Meal Planning
    It includes integrated tools for creating and managing meal plans, recipes, and food recommendations.
  • Mobile App Support
    The mobile application allows clients to track their progress and follow their nutrition plans on the go.

Possible disadvantages

  • Subscription Costs
    Nutrium operates on a subscription model, which may be costly for some individual practitioners or small practices.
  • Learning Curve
    Some users may find there is a learning curve associated with all the features and tools available in the platform.
  • Limited Customization
    Professionals looking for highly customizable features or integrations beyond current offerings may find limitations.
  • Internet Dependency
    Being an online platform, a stable internet connection is required to use its features effectively, which can be a drawback in areas with unreliable connectivity.
  • Feature Overload
    The abundance of features, while generally positive, can overwhelm users who may not need all functionalities.
